在数据库管理领域,掌握如何有效地控制数据库服务的启动与停止是一项基本而重要的技能,本文将详细介绍如何在Windows和Linux操作系统中停止MySQL服务,并探讨相关的操作方法、常见问题及其解决方案。
一、在Linux系统中停止MySQL服务
1. 使用systemctl命令
systemctl
命令是现代Linux发行版中用于管理系统和服务的工具,以下是使用该命令停止MySQL服务的具体步骤:
- 打开终端。
- 输入命令sudo systemctl stop mysql
或sudo systemctl stop mysqld
(具体取决于你的MySQL服务名称)。
- 输入管理员密码以确认操作。
2. 使用service命令
在一些旧版本的Linux发行版中,可能需要使用service
命令来停止MySQL服务:
- 打开终端。
- 输入命令sudo service mysql stop
或sudo service mysqld stop
。
- 输入管理员密码以确认操作。
3. 使用kill命令
如果以上方法无法正常停止MySQL服务,可以使用kill
命令来终止MySQL进程:
- 使用ps -ef | grep mysql
找到MySQL进程的PID。
- 使用sudo kill -9 PID
终止MySQL进程。
4. 使用mysqladmin工具
MySQL提供了一个名为mysqladmin
的工具,可以用于管理MySQL服务器:
- 输入命令sudo mysqladmin -u root -p shutdown
。
- 输入管理员密码以确认操作。
二、在Windows系统中停止MySQL服务
1. 使用命令行
在Windows系统中,可以通过命令提示符来停止MySQL服务:
- 打开命令提示符(快捷键Win + R,然后输入cmd,按下回车键)。
- 输入命令net stop mysql
或net stop MySQL
,具体取决于你的MySQL服务名称。
- 按下回车键,等待服务停止。
2. 使用服务管理器
除了命令行,还可以通过Windows服务管理器来停止MySQL服务:
- 按下快捷键Win + R,输入services.msc,按下回车键。
- 在服务列表中找到MySQL服务,双击打开其属性窗口。
- 在“常规”选项卡下,点击“停止”按钮。
- 等待服务状态变为“已停止”。
3. 使用MySQL Workbench
如果你安装了MySQL Workbench,也可以通过这个图形化工具来停止MySQL服务:
- 打开MySQL Workbench,连接到本地MySQL服务器。
- 在左侧导航栏中选择“Management”。
- 点击“Server Status”下的“Stop Server”按钮。
- 确认停止操作。
三、常见问题及解决方法
1. 无法停止服务
如果在停止MySQL服务的过程中遇到问题,可以尝试以下方法:
- 检查权限:确保你有足够的权限来执行停止服务的命令,在Linux中使用sudo
提升权限,在Windows中以管理员身份运行命令提示符或服务管理器。
- 检查服务状态:如果服务已经停止,再次尝试停止服务可能会失败,可以使用systemctl status mysql
(Linux)或sc query mysql
(Windows)检查服务状态。
2. 服务停止后无法启动
有时在停止MySQL服务后,可能会遇到无法重新启动的问题:
- 检查配置文件:确保MySQL的配置文件(如my.cnf或my.ini)没有错误,可以通过检查日志文件来找出配置文件中的错误。
- 检查数据文件:确保MySQL的数据文件没有损坏,在停止服务之前,最好备份数据文件,以防数据损坏。
- 检查系统资源:确保系统有足够的资源来运行MySQL服务,可以通过检查系统日志和资源监控工具来确认。
四、注意事项
在停止MySQL服务之前,请确保没有正在使用MySQL数据库的相关程序或用户,建议在进行任何重大操作之前备份数据,以防止意外的数据丢失或损坏。
五、总结
本文详细介绍了在Windows和Linux操作系统中停止MySQL服务的多种方法,包括使用命令行、服务管理器和图形化工具(如MySQL Workbench),还探讨了在停止MySQL服务过程中可能遇到的常见问题及其解决方案,希望这些信息能帮助读者更好地管理和维护MySQL数据库。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态